SUMMARY:Mrs Gaskell's Personal Pantheon - with Bob Gamble
DESCRIPTION:Bob’s book of this title appeared in August 2020 and highlights connections between Unitarian communities across England by following the life and times of Elizabeth Gaskell’s dear friend\, Janetta Bishop Mitchell. Janetta’s closeness to the Reverend William Turner of Newcastle upon Tyne emphasises why a correct identification of ‘Miss Mitchell’ is significant to Gaskell biography. DESCRIPTION:Cairo Street Unitarian Chapel\nChapel members are opening the chapel and garden to visitors and guests on Saturday 15th July. The chapel contains memorials and information regarding the Gaskell family and the important role they played in the life of the chapel. \nThe grounds contain not only a well-maintained and attractive hidden walled garden in the centre of Warrington\, but also many Gaskell family tombs.\nThe Chapel is situated close to the Golden Square Shopping Centre which also provides car parking space.
